Wind energy in the UK

Electricity generation from wind power in the UK has increased by 715% from 2009 to 2020. Turnover from wind energy was nearly £6 billion in 2019. According to the National Grid, 2020 was the "greenest year on record" for Britain, with record high levels of wind energy generation.

The worldwide total cumulative installed electricity generationfromhas increased rapidly since the start of the third millennium, and as of the end of 2022, it amounts to almost 900 . Since 2010, more than half of all new wind power was added outside the traditional markets of Europe and North America, mainly driven by the continuing boom in China and India. China alone had over 40% of the world's capacity by 2022.

How much of the world's electricity comes from wind?

6.59% of Global electricity comes from wind power. Global wind power capacity now stands at over 743 GW. In the US, the figure is higher than it is globally. Wind currently provides 9.2% of electricity in the United States. What country produces the most wind energy?

How many wind turbines are there in America?

Today more than 72,000 wind turbines across the country are generating clean, reliable power. Wind power capacity totals 151 GW, making it the fourth-largest source of electricity generation capacity in the country. This is enough wind power to serve the equivalent of 46 million American homes.

How much wind power does the United States have?

Wind power capacity totals 151 GW, making it the fourth-largest source of electricity generation capacity in the country. This is enough wind power to serve the equivalent of 46 million American homes. How much wind power does the world need?

The world's installed wind power capacity now meets around 10% of global electricity demand – another important milestone. More than ten countries now have a wind power share of more than 20%, led by Denmark, which generates an astonishing 56% of its electricity from wind.

How do wind farms produce energy?

The previous section looked at the energy output from wind farms across the world. Energy output is a function of power (installed capacity) multiplied by the time of generation. Energy generation is therefore a function of how much wind capacity is installed.

Which country has the most wind power?

China is the leading country in terms of cumulative wind installations and newly installed wind power capacity. In 2023, the Asian country added some 76.7 gigawatts of wind power, which translates to more than three-quarters of the global capacity added that year.
